Conventional working condition scenarios: Such as clean water transportation, conventional chemical media, and slightly contaminated liquid scenarios, requiring mechanical seals with simple structure, convenient installation and maintenance, adaptability to basic self-flushing plans, and ability to accommodate shaft movement during normal operation of the pump unit;
Harsh working condition scenarios: Such as cooking and evaporation sections in the pulp and paper industry, and transportation scenarios of hazardous, volatile, and highly corrosive media in the chemical industry, requiring mechanical seals with higher medium resistance, adaptability to isolation flushing systems supporting double-end seals, so as to reduce the risk of medium leakage and minimize the impact of working condition fluctuations on seal operation.
Combined with the structural design and application characteristics of the APP pump, the adapted mechanical seal must meet the core requirements: the installation size must match the pump chamber and shaft diameter specifications accurately to enable quick replacement; the structural design must adapt to the axial movement of the pump shaft during operation to ensure stable fitting of the seal face; it must be compatible with API standard flushing plans corresponding to the working conditions to adapt to the operating environment with different medium characteristics, temperatures, and pressures.

| Product Model | Structural Design | Adaptable API Flushing Plans | Adaptable Working Conditions | Adaptable Shaft Diameter (mm) |
| Model 2210 | Static compensation seal face, balanced design, single spring compensation structure, with larger axial movement capacity | Plan 01, 02, 11, 12, 13, 21, 22 | Conventional working conditions of APP pumps, suitable for scenarios such as conventional chemical medium transportation, water treatment, conventional sections of pulp and paper industry, and transportation of clean or slightly contaminated liquids | 30, 40, 50, 60, 80, 90 |
| Model 2220 | Static compensation seal face, balanced design, double-end single-set multi-spring structure, axial movement does not affect spring load | Plan 52, 53A, 54 | Harsh medium working conditions of APP pumps, suitable for scenarios such as cooking and evaporation sections of pulp and paper industry, transportation of hazardous media, highly corrosive media, and volatile media | 30, 40, 50, 60, 80, 90 |
